Milton Keynes Council Selects Firm For Energy Improvements

Construction News Image
Milton Keynes Council has awarded two key energy contracts to national firm ENGIE.

Through the Re:fit Energy Performance Contract framework, the company will deliver a range of innovative energy improvements and carbon reduction initiatives to the Council's land and built assets.

The Re:fit framework, co-owned and managed by Local Partnerships and the Greater London Authority (GLA) allows public sector bodies to achieve guaranteed financial benefits through energy efficiency and generation projects.

ENGIE will initially assess a number of Council buildings and deliver energy-saving projects under an Energy Performance Guarantee. The first phase of the Re:fit project is expected to attract an initial capital investment, addressing authority owned sheltered housing and other buildings.

It is expected that further phases of the project could attract further investment in excess of £50m, likely involving large scale renewable energy and storage projects, directly linked to the delivery of the Council's strategic development plans.

ENGIE has also been appointed to provide facilities management services in a 7+3 year contract. Procured through the ESPO public sector owned professional buying framework, ENGIE will deliver a portfolio of building maintenance, cleaning, security and help desk services.

Sam Hockman, Divisional Chief Operating Officer at ENGIE said: "As a business, we are deeply committed to making the journey to zero carbon happen. It is great to partner with a customer like Milton Keynes Council, who share the vision of a post-carbon society. We cannot wait to provide our energy and asset management expertise in support of the Council's ambitions."

These projects will help Milton Keynes Council become carbon neutral by 2030 and carbon negative by 2050

ENGIE is due to begin work on both Milton Keynes contracts later this year.
